What they do
A Manufacturing or Production Technician works with manufacturing equipment and machinery. Performs set up and tests, monitors, adjusts and repairs machines used to produce products or other machines. Inspects equipment, troubleshoots problems with machines or designs.

Job Description
At ProCompounding Pharmacy, thousands of customized medications are prepared every year to help patients receive the treatment they need. Behind every prescription is a production team committed to quality, consistency, and working together to get the job done right. This is an entry level position. We're looking for a Production Pharmacy Technician who enjoys hands-on work, values teamwork, and takes pride in contributing to a process bigger than themselves. This is not a customer-facing role. You won't spend your day answering phones or handling patient issues. Instead, you'll work alongside a dedicated production team focused on preparing, packaging, labeling, and processing medications accurately and efficiently. If you enjoy staying busy, working with a team, and seeing the results of your efforts every day, this may be a great fit. ## What You'll Do Assist with the preparation, packaging, labeling, and processing of compounded medications Support production workflows by completing assigned tasks accurately and efficiently Follow established procedures and quality standards Prepare materials and supplies needed for daily production activities Maintain accurate records and documentation Operate equipment and production tools according to training Complete cleaning, maintenance, and organization tasks Support inventory organization and material replenishment Work closely with pharmacists, technicians, and supervisors to maintain workflow Contribute to daily production goals while maintaining quality standards ## What Success Looks Like Production goals are achieved safely and accurately Work is completed consistently and reliably Quality standards are maintained throughout the day Team members can depend on you to complete assigned responsibilities Work areas remain organized and inspectionready Documentation is completed accurately The team succeeds because everyone contributes ## You'll Fit If You ✓ Enjoy working as part of a team ✓ Take pride in doing quality work ✓ Like staying productive throughout the day ✓ Appreciate structure and clear expectations ✓ Are dependable and consistent ✓ Work well with others ✓ Prefer contributing to solutions rather than creating problems ✓ Understand that small details matter ## Our Culture We work hard, help each other, and focus on getting the job done right. While every team member has individual responsibilities, production is a team effort. Success depends on communication, reliability, and mutual respect. We believe the best work environments are built by people who support one another, share responsibility, and take pride in the quality of their work. Our most successful technicians are dependable, positive, team-oriented, and committed to continuous improvement. ## Growth Opportunities As skills and proficiency increase, opportunities may exist to expand into: Advanced production responsibilities Batch compounding Inventory and materials management Quality assurance activities Equipment operation and maintenance Specialized pharmacy functions Growth is based on demonstrated reliability, quality, teamwork, and performance. Schedule This position offers the choice of a four-day schedule consisting of four 10-hour shifts each week, one of which is a Saturday OR a five-day schedule of 8-hour shifts Monday-Friday. ## Qualifications High School Diploma or equivalent Strong attention to detail Ability to work effectively in a team environment Dependable attendance and work habits Basic computer skills Ability to learn and follow procedures Good organizational skills Ability to stand for extended periods Ability to lift up to 30 pounds Certification Requirements Tennessee or North Carolina Board of Pharmacy registration required within 90 days of employment Successful completion of internal competency training Pharmacy experience is helpful but not required.
